Mental Health Awareness Month: Assistance & Guidance
May marks a crucial time to focus on emotional wellness awareness, and it's more important than ever to understand available resources. If you or someone you know is struggling with challenges, remember that you are not alone. Numerous organizations are dedicated to providing help, from crisis hotlines to therapy services. Consider exploring options like the National Alliance on Emotional Wellbeing (NAMI) for understanding and peer guidance. Area organizations often provide valuable programs, and online platforms offer convenient tools for self-assessment and beginning to improvement. Don't hesitate to reach out - seeking guidance is a sign of strength, not weakness. Here’s a quick look at some potential options:
- Emergency lines - For immediate help in a crisis situation.
- Telehealth options - Offering accessible access to qualified counselors.
- Support groups - Providing a understanding circle to connect with others.
- Informational portals - Offering important data on psychological disorders.
